FIRST TEAM
Kenneth Chan, Pine Crest junior: Last year’s Sun Sentinel Player of the Year was district doubles and team champion; finished year 9-4 at No. 1 singles and 4-3 in doubles; regional runner-up and district runner-up at No. 1 singles.
Blake Edwards, St. Thomas Aquinas junior: Finished the season 11-2 at No. 1 singles and 12-1 at No. 1 doubles; won the key match to send the team to state finals; said career highlight was knowing his team was not representing themselves, but the school.
Quentin Gabler, Somerset Academy sophomore: Finished regular season at 7-2; won the district championship at both No. 1 singles and No. 1 doubles; won first doubles match at state before injured patellar tendon forced him to retire; team MVP.
Sebastian Mendoza, Cypress Bay junior: Played No. 1 singles for the Lightning and advanced to the Class 3A individual singles at state; finished 6-0 during the season winning district singles and doubles titles.
Krisztian Meszaros, Pine Crest senior: Team co-captain filled in at No. 1 singles against Vero Beach and pulled out the win; helped the school reach the regional finals where they lost to eventual state champion American Heritage-Delray; headed to Duke where he will play club tennis.
DOUBLES
Kenneth Chan/Krisztian Meszaros, Pine Crest, junior/senior: The pair lost in the Class 2A overall doubles championship at state.
Blake Edwards/Lucca Freitas, St. Thomas Aquinas, junior/sophomore: Reached the state semifinals before falling in a pro set; helped Raiders to state runner-up finish.

COACH OF THE YEAR
Carol DeOpsomer, St. Thomas Aquinas: Guided the boys’ team to a state runner-up finish, its first appearance in the state finals since 2008. “They had a few obstacles during the year, but that did not deter their desire to get to states. They only lost one match during the season and came so close to winning it all at states. They all played their best throughout the year. I really am so proud of them. I couldn’t ask for a better group of players.”
